This is the only cadet pattern sword I have ever seen with VMI on the cross guard. I have seen blank cadet pattern swords as well as cadet swords with a generic MA for military academy in the cross guard oval. This is the pattern cadet sword used approx between 1870-1920. West Point and other Military academies used this pattern sword. The makers mark "The M.C. Lilley and Co" dates this sword somewhere between 1880's and 1920 I believe. Lots of patina!
